When Tamarack Resort opened in December 2004, it was the first all-season resort to open in the U.S. in more than two decades. Tamarack features mountain, meadow and lake, and has the distinction of being a rare destination resort with ski, golf, lake, village, and lodging amenities all located in extremely close proximity.
Tamarack is nestled in Idaho?s Payette River Mountains. The resort is located about 90 miles north of Boise, west of the small town of Donnelly on the northwest shores of Lake Cascade. Bordered on the north, south, and west by National Forest land, Tamarack sits at the doorstep of the largest mountain wilderness in the lower 48 states?the Frank Church-River of No Return Wilderness.
The base elevation of the Tamarack Mountain is 4,900 feet and it rises to a summit of 7,700?providing 2,800 feet of vertical for skiers, hikers and mountain bikers. Tamarack features 1,100 acres of lift-accessed terrain, a 22? SuperPipe and two Terrain Parks all serviced by seven lifts, including three high-speed detachable quads. Wilson Creek Trail
I didn't hike this trail myself but someone in our party met us in middle fork by this route,they said the trail fizzles out half way down because it was too close to the stream and the flash floods have washed it out. They did however state that if you are looking for bear that is very possible to locate since they ran into two different ones feeding near the stream. The trail is more like a rock trail as you get nearer to the Middle fork. Seems sad to think about it now since we are only 50 years away from the time that folks were packing in and farming on the alluvial grades of the middle fork....
